Pak-china friendship

Federal Minister for Information Attaullah Tarar has said that Pak-China friendship is historic, exemplary, and time tested and source of pride for both nations.

He was addressing the 9th China and Pakistan Economic Corridor (CPEC) Media Forum on Wednesday.

During his address he said that Pakistan and China maintain effective, strong and long-lasting relations at every level.

Atta Tarar said that Pakistan and China friendship is everlasting and with the passage of time it is growing stronger.

He told we share cultural ties and it is rapidly expanding as Chinese citizens are learning Urdu and Pakistanis are showing interests in learning Chinese language.

“we are iron brothers and we have extraordinary friendship” he added. Mr. Tarar said that in line with modern requirements to promote the national narrative in a contemporary and effective manner Pakistan has established its first Digital Communication Department.

He said that we will effectively convey Pakistan’s voice to the world and digital Pakistan TV has been launched to effectively project Pakistan’s stance at the global level and will play a key role.

He said Pakistan’s commitment to further strengthening cooperation with China in all fields, including media collaboration.
